Firsthand war letters reveal the real experience of a Mexican War officer writing home about danger, duty, and daily life on campaign. This collection centers on Ephraim Kirby Smith’s communications to his wife, offering a vivid, humane view of soldiers’ hopes, fears, and routines amid major campaigns and sieges.
The book presents a close, day-by-day account of campaigns that shaped the war, from landing at Vera Cruz to the long siege lines around Mexico City. Readers will hear the rhythm of camp life, the strain of long fights, and personal reflections that illuminate a soldier’s perspective on leadership, loyalty, and the costs of war. The letters balance brisk military detail with personal moments that bring the period to life.
